Elm Creek
Elm Creek is a stream in Kay, Oklahoma. Elm Creek is situated nearby to the village Newkirk.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Newkirk is a city in and the county seat of Kay County, Oklahoma, United States. The population was 2,172 at the 2020 census. Newkirk is situated 4 miles west of Elm Creek.

Kildare is a town in Kay County, Oklahoma, United States. The population was 100 at the 2010 census, an 8.7 percent increase from the figure of 92 in 2000. Kildare is situated 5 miles southwest of Elm Creek.
